Transaction 680e51e842183e3aec996bccebc155b28f22b6ded38786a2d1c48d2aeffa209e
1 Input
2 Outputs
- 680e51e842183e3aec996bccebc155b28f22b6ded38786a2d1c48d2aeffa209e:0
- 680e51e842183e3aec996bccebc155b28f22b6ded38786a2d1c48d2aeffa209e:1
value 1402147038
address 13oSj3JmUL9RhRckQbRbhfSgnrt1vh1q3W
value 73057080
address 1JFasoCWJi5ms4QtjV73GVwjNHCwWUjQme